2 Ways to Reach Surat to Baran by train and bus

Planning a trip from Surat to Baran Cleartrip helps you select the best route between Surat & Baran based on price, timing & easy mode of transport. Prices are indicative (one-way, one traveller).
Tip: Select a departure date for more accurate pricing.

Distance between Surat & Baran

The distance from Surat to Baran is approximately 863 kms. Take a look at the 2 routes available to reach Baran from Surat

  • 1.

  • Reach Surat to Baran by train

  • 8 h 20 m

  • Rs. 733

 
Surat
 
7 h 30 m
Rs. 462

Step 1: Take a Train from Surat to reach Kota

You can reach Kota from Surat by travelling in a train. Surat to Kota train takes approximately 7 h 30 m. You can catch a train from Surat and get down at Kota. The price of the train ticket is approximately Rs. 462.
 
Kota
 
0 h 50 m
Rs. 54

Step 2: Take a Train from Kota to reach Baran

You can reach Baran from Kota by travelling in a train. Kota to Baran train takes approximately 0 h 50 m. You can catch a train from Kota and get down at Baran. The price of the train ticket is approximately Rs. 54.
 
Baran
  • 2.

  • Reach Surat to Baran by bus

  • 16 h 54 m

  • Rs. 2656

 
Surat
 
11 h 45 m
Rs. 700

Step 1: Take a Bus from Surat to reach Ujjain

Travelling in a bus is one of the ways to reach Ujjain from Surat. The total journey between Surat & Ujjain takes around 11 h 45 m in a bus. The bus ticket price for the journey is approximately Rs.700.
 
Ujjain
 
5 h 9 m
Rs. 1956

Step 2: Take a Bus from Ujjain to reach Baran

Travelling in a bus is one of the ways to reach Baran from Ujjain. The total journey between Ujjain & Baran takes around 5 h 9 m in a bus. The bus ticket price for the journey is approximately Rs.1956.
 
Baran
Check out all the available routes from Baran to Surat →

Other popular routes from Surat